You’ll join the Group Reporting Production team within Global Finance Operations & Transformation (GFO&T) - the division responsible for the accounting and reporting of accurate and consistent financial information for Swiss Re for external reporting and internal analysis facilitating strategic decision-making.Your direct contribution will be ensuring the accuracy of our financial data for a set of complex Legal Entities. Your analytical skills and accounting knowledge will play an important part in delivering reliable information across our financial reporting value chain. Key Responsibilities
Our team ensures the completeness and accuracy of Group IFRS data. We carry out detailed checks at both workstream and Legal Entity level, enabling central status readiness for reporting deadlines. Being responsible for complete data flow as well as accurate Legal Entities view across the Group, gives us the chance to work closely with many teams across Group Finance and to see the full end-to-end process of producing financial information for external reporting

Swiss Re is one of the world’s leading providers of reinsurance, insurance and other forms of insurance-based risk transfer, working to make the world more resilient. We anticipate and manage a wide variety of risks, from natural catastrophes and climate change to cybercrime. Combining experience with creative thinking and cutting-edge expertise, we create new opportunities and solutions for our clients.
